Description

n-Isopropyl-5-(4,4,5,5-Tetramethyl-1,3,2-Dioxaborolan-2-Yl)Pyrimidin-2-Amine is a high-value, protected boronic ester derivative of a substituted pyrimidine, serving as a critical synthetic intermediate in modern organic chemistry. Its primary value lies in enabling efficient Suzuki-Miyaura cross-coupling reactions, a cornerstone methodology for constructing complex carbon-carbon bonds under mild conditions. This compound is essential for research and development chemists in the pharmaceutical and agrochemical industries, where it is used to synthesize novel active ingredients and advanced materials.

Basic Information

Product Name n-Isopropyl-5-(4,4,5,5-Tetramethyl-1,3,2-Dioxaborolan-2-Yl)Pyrimidin-2-Amine
CAS No. 1218791-46-8
Molecular Formula C13H22BN3O2
Molecular Weight 263.15 g/mol
Synonyms 5-(4,4,5,5-Tetramethyl-1,3,2-dioxaborolan-2-yl)-N-(propan-2-yl)pyrimidin-2-amine; 2-Amino-5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)-N-isopropylpyrimidine; N-Isopropyl-5-(4,4,5,5-tetramethyl-1,3,2-dioxaborolan-2-yl)pyrimidin-2-amine; 5-(Tetramethyl-1,3,2-dioxaborolan-2-yl)-N-isopropylpyrimidin-2-amine; Isopropyl-[5-(4,4,5,5-tetramethyl-[1,3,2]dioxaborolan-2-yl)-pyrimidin-2-yl]-amine; CAS 1218791-46-8; Pinacol ester of 5-(Isopropylamino)pyrimidin-2-ylboronic ac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). Due to its hygroscopic nature, the container should be kept tightly sealed in a desiccated environment to prevent moisture absorption, which can affect stability and reactivity. For long-term storage, consider storing under an inert atmosphere such as argon or nitrogen.
